It seems like you do not handle an error condition here. This can introduce security issues, and is generally not recommended.
If you suppress an error, we recommend checking for the error condition explicitly: // For example instead of
@mkdir($dir);
// Better use
if (@mkdir($dir) === false) {
throw new \RuntimeException('The directory '.$dir.' could not be created.');
}
